Why choose Venetians over roller or vertical blinds? The answer lies in precision. Roller blinds offer an “all or nothing” approach to privacy; they’re either up or down. Vertical blinds can often feel dated and may sway with the office ventilation system, creating a distraction. Venetian slats allow you to micro-adjust the angle of light and vision. Beyond aesthetics, they play a subtle role in office acoustics. The multiple surfaces of the slats help to break up sound waves, reducing the “echo chamber” effect often found in glass-heavy environments. Privacy vs. Transparency: Finding the Balance
Glass-walled meeting rooms can sometimes lead to “fishbowl syndrome,” where employees feel constantly watched by passers-by. By tilting the slats of your venetian blinds for office partitions, you can block the line of sight from the corridor while still allowing natural light to filter through. This balance is vital for protecting sensitive data during board meetings. Psychologically, giving staff control over their immediate environment reduces stress and fosters a sense of security without closing off the team from the wider office culture.
Light Management and Reducing Screen Glare
Glare is a significant contributor to eye strain and headaches in the workplace. By directing slats upward, you can reflect light toward the ceiling. This creates a soft, diffused glow that eliminates harsh reflections on computer screens. This is particularly important when dealing with the intense glare from modern LED office lighting or low-angled winter sun. Maintaining these comfortable conditions isn’t just about productivity. It helps your business comply with UK workplace health and safety standards regarding display screen equipment (DSE) and employee wellbeing.
Selecting the Right Slat Width and Material for Professional Spaces
Aluminium is the undisputed industry standard for venetian blinds for office partitions due to its inherent fire-retardancy and sleek profile. In high-traffic commercial zones, high-grade aluminium slats resist snapping and maintain their colour integrity even when exposed to constant UV light. While 25mm slats are the traditional choice, 15mm micro-slats are increasingly popular for slimline glass partitions. These narrower slats sit flush within the partition frame, ensuring the blinds don’t protrude into narrow walkways or interfere with door mechanisms.
We’re seeing a significant shift toward “resimercial” aesthetics in 2026. This design trend blends residential warmth with commercial durability. Wood-effect aluminium slats are a perfect example, providing the organic look of timber while meeting the BS 5867 fire safety standards required for UK office buildings. These offer a softer feel for break-out areas without the maintenance issues of real wood. The Benefits of Perforated Slats for Vision-Out Privacy
Perforated slats are a game-changer for smaller partitioned offices where a solid blind might feel claustrophobic. These slats feature thousands of tiny, laser-cut holes, typically with a 4% to 8% perforation rate. This allows staff inside the room to maintain a clear view of the outer office, preventing that “boxed-in” sensation. To those outside, the slats appear solid, effectively blocking the view of sensitive documents or private screens. It’s a technical solution that perfectly balances security with a sense of space.

Integrated vs. Surface-Mounted Blinds: Which is Right for Your Partitioning?
Deciding how to mount your venetian blinds for office partitions depends largely on whether you’re retrofitting an existing workspace or designing a new glass installation from scratch. Surface-mounted blinds are the most versatile choice for existing partitions. They’re fixed directly to the frame or the ceiling above the glass. While highly effective, traditional surface-mounted options often involve cords. To meet UK commercial safety regulations, specifically BS EN 13120, all corded systems we install include safety breakers or tensioning clips to eliminate hazardous loops. The “Perfect Fit” system has transformed how we approach aluminium and uPVC partitions. It uses a unique bracket that slides between the glass and the rubber glazing bead, requiring no drilling into your expensive partition frames. Perfect Fit Blinds for Aluminium Partitions
The frame-integrated nature of Perfect Fit systems is a major advantage for modern UK offices. Because the blind is held within its own four-sided frame, there are no gaps at the edges, providing superior light control and total privacy. It results in a seamless, built-in appearance that looks like it was part of the original partition design. This system is also cordless by design, making it one of the safest and most streamlined options available for the commercial sector today.
Integral Blinds for Permanent Glass Walls
For permanent glass walls, integral blinds offer the ultimate low-maintenance solution. These are sealed between the two panes of a double-glazed unit during the manufacturing process. Because they’re encased in glass, they never require dusting and are completely protected from accidental damage, grease, or tampering in busy corridors. This makes them a preferred choice for healthcare settings or high-traffic sterile office environments. You can operate these via magnetic sliders or even motorised systems, providing a clean, cordless aesthetic that is both modern and exceptionally safe. While they require a higher initial investment, the lack of maintenance and cleaning costs often makes them more economical over the lifespan of the building.

What is the best slat width for internal glass partitions?
The best slat width for internal glass is typically 15mm or 25mm. We often recommend 15mm micro-slats for slimline office partitions because they sit flush within the frame and don’t protrude into narrow walkways. If you have deeper frames, the 25mm standard slat provides a classic look and excellent light control. How do I clean Venetian blinds that are fitted to office partitions?
Cleaning your blinds is straightforward and requires minimal effort. For regular maintenance, a simple microfibre duster or a soft brush attachment on a vacuum cleaner will remove surface dust. If the slats require a deeper clean, you can use a damp cloth with a mild detergent.
